Tom Latham Hauls New Zealand Back Into 2nd Test Against Australia
A timely return to form by New Zealand opener Tom Latham hauled the Black Caps back into the second Test against Australia Saturday as they overhauled a 94-run deficit to lead by 40 at stumps.
Latham, dropped by Alex Carey on 59, was unbeaten on 65 in New Zealand's second innings at Christchurch's Hagley Oval exactly a year after his last half-century against Sri Lanka at the same ground.
